Comprehending Counterfeit Currency
Counterfeiting, the act of producing fake currency, is a severe criminal activity with serious penalties. The production and distribution of counterfeit money are unlawful under the laws of most nations, and the penalties can consist of substantial fines, imprisonment, or both. The consequences can be a lot more severe if the counterfeiting includes foreign currencies or is performed on a big scale.

How Counterfeit Money is Detected
Watermarks and Security Threads: These are ingrained in genuine banknotes and are tough to duplicate.
Microprinting: Tiny text that is legible just under zoom.
Color-Shifting Ink: This alters color when the note is tilted.
Raised Print: Genuine notes have a tactile feel due to the raised ink utilized in printing.
Identification Numbers: Counterfeit notes frequently have serial numbers that are duplicated, non-sequential, or missing entirely.


The Bitcoin Scam Landscape
Bitcoin, being a decentralized and pseudonymous currency, has actually ended up being a popular option for fraudsters. The privacy it uses can make it harder for law enforcement to track deals, but it is not untraceable. Bitcoin deals are tape-recorded on a public ledger called the blockchain, which can supply valuable info to authorities examining prohibited activities.

Common Scams in the Bitcoin Ecosystem
Phishing Scams: Scammers create fake websites or e-mails to take users' Bitcoin wallets or private keys.
Ponzi Schemes: Promising high rois, these plans collapse when new financiers stop joining.
Fake ICOs: Initial Coin Offerings that gather funds however never ever deliver the promised service or product.
Counterfeit Money Schemes: Offering to sell fake money in exchange for Bitcoin
